The mole is the unit of measurement for amount of substance in the International System of Units. It is defined as exactly 6.02214076×10²³ constitutive particles, which may be atoms, molecules, ions, or electrons

Atoms, molecules and ions are the basic units in chemistry because these are involved in chemical reactions. A definite number of atoms, ions or molecules of one substance reacts with a definite number.
A mole is a unit for counting microscopic particles like electrons, atoms, ions, molecules etc. Atomic masses or molecular masses have no unit because they are relative to the mass.
Atomic weight in gram = gram - atom ( 1 G- atom)
Molecular weight in gram = gram- molecular.
